基于JavaScript和MySQL的网上校园招聘系统设计与实现

版权申诉
0 下载量 80 浏览量 更新于2024-11-12 1 收藏 13.19MB ZIP 举报
资源摘要信息:"JavaScript MySQL实现网上校园招聘系统【优质毕业设计、课程设计项目】" 本资源为一个完整的网上校园招聘系统,它是一个优质的毕业设计或课程设计项目,包含所有必要的元素以确保可以顺利运行。这个系统是基于Web的应用程序,使用JavaScript作为前端编程语言,并且利用MySQL作为后端数据库来存储相关的数据信息。以下是根据标题、描述和文件名称列表所提取的知识点: 1. 网上校园招聘系统概念: - 网上校园招聘系统是专为企业和高校学生之间的招聘活动设计的在线平台。 - 它允许企业发布招聘广告,而学生可以搜索职位、申请职位以及上传个人简历。 2. JavaScript在系统中的应用: - JavaScript是Web开发中最常用的前端脚本语言之一,用于动态地修改网页内容,实现用户交互。 - 在该系统中,JavaScript可能被用于处理表单验证、页面动画、与用户界面相关的交互功能以及与后端MySQL数据库的异步数据交互。 3. MySQL数据库的作用: - MySQL是一种广泛使用的开源关系型数据库管理系统,它以结构化查询语言(SQL)为基础,用于存储、检索和管理数据。 - 在网上校园招聘系统中,MySQL数据库可能包含企业信息、职位信息、用户账户信息、简历数据等表和记录。 4. 系统组成部分: - 程序源代码:包含了实现网上校园招聘系统功能的所有编程代码。 - 数据库:存储了系统运行所需的所有数据和信息。 - 配置环境说明:提供了系统运行所必需的环境配置信息,例如服务器配置、数据库配置以及相关的软件依赖等。 5. 毕业设计和课程设计项目的开发流程: - 需求分析:明确系统功能、用户群体和性能要求。 - 系统设计:包括数据库设计、系统架构设计、界面设计等。 - 编码实现:按照设计文档使用JavaScript和MySQL等技术进行编码。 - 测试与调试:确保系统运行稳定,无明显缺陷。 - 文档撰写:编写项目报告和用户手册,记录开发过程和使用指南。 - 部署上线:将系统部署到服务器上,确保可以被用户访问和使用。 6. 技术要点: - 前端技术:可能涉及到HTML/CSS布局设计,JavaScript或其框架(如jQuery、Vue.js、React.js)进行界面交互设计。 - 后端技术:除了MySQL数据库外,还需要服务器端的编程语言(如PHP、Python或Node.js)来处理数据的逻辑运算和存储。 - 安全性考虑:保护用户数据不被非法访问,实现数据加密传输,如使用HTTPS协议。 7. 运行环境: - 可能需要一个Web服务器来托管应用程序,常见的有Apache、Nginx等。 - 数据库服务器,MySQL数据库需要部署在服务器上。 - 用户通过Web浏览器访问系统,兼容性测试需要确保主流浏览器(如Chrome、Firefox、Safari、Edge)的兼容性。 通过这个资源,学生可以学习到完整的Web开发流程,以及如何使用JavaScript和MySQL结合构建一个实际的、可用的应用程序。它不仅是一个项目实践,也是一个很好的学习材料,可以帮助学生理解课程知识和理论在实际工作中的应用。